Nissan North America is recalling 1,140 2012-2013 model-year Infiniti M35 Hybrid sedans because a system overheating condition may cause the hybrid powertrain control module in these cars to shut off the engine, according to the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ration.
The recall covers sedans manufactured from March 23, 2010, to Sept. 9, 2013.
